Comprehending Exercise Bikes
Stationary bicycle, likewise understood as stationary bikes, are a popular piece of home fitness equipment that mimic the experience of riding a bicycle. They can be found in various kinds, each created to cater to different physical fitness levels and preferences. The main types of stationary bicycle consist of:
Upright Bikes
Description: These bikes carefully look like a conventional bicycle, with a more upright riding position.
Benefits: They are exceptional for low-impact cardiovascular exercise and can help enhance leg strength and endurance.
Use Cases: Ideal for beginners, those with lower back problems, and individuals who prefer a more natural riding position.
Recumbent Bikes
Description: Recumbent bikes feature a reclined riding position with a supportive back-rest.
Benefits: They are especially mild on the joints and offer a comfy workout for individuals with back or knee issues.
Use Cases: Suitable for older adults, those with mobility concerns, and anybody trying to find a low-impact, comfy biking experience.
Spin Bikes
Description: Spin bikes are created for high-intensity workouts and often featured features like adjustable resistance and a heavier flywheel.
Benefits: They offer a difficult workout that can improve cardiovascular physical fitness, burn calories, and build muscle.
Usage Cases: Best for advanced users, fitness lovers, and those who delight in group biking classes.
Indoor Cycling Bikes
Description: These bikes are comparable to spin bikes however are often more cost effective and developed for home usage.
Benefits: They offer a robust workout and can be utilized for both steady-state and interval training.
Use Cases: Ideal for intermediate to innovative users who desire a spin-like experience in the house.
Smart Bikes
Description: Smart bikes are linked to the web and deal interactive features such as virtual classes, performance tracking, and gamification.
Advantages: They offer a more interesting and personalized workout experience, often with neighborhood assistance and coaching.
Use Cases: Perfect for tech-savvy individuals, those who take pleasure in virtual workouts, and anyone seeking to stay motivated with data-driven insights.
Benefits of Using an Exercise Bike
Cardiovascular Health
Routine usage of a stationary bicycle can considerably improve heart health by reinforcing the heart muscle and increasing cardiovascular endurance.
Weight reduction
Biking is an outstanding way to burn calories and fat, making it an important tool in any weight-loss program.
Low-Impact Exercise
Stationary bicycle are mild on the joints, making them perfect for individuals with arthritis, knee issues, or other joint-related conditions.
Muscle Strengthening
The pedaling action works the legs, glutes, and core, assisting to develop and tone muscles.
Benefit
You can utilize a stationary bicycle anytime, anywhere, without the need for health club subscriptions or travel.
Flexibility
Numerous bikes provide adjustable resistance levels and different exercise programs, accommodating a large range of fitness goals.
How to Choose the Right Exercise Bike
Recognize Your Fitness Goals
Figure out whether you are trying to find a bike for weight loss, muscle building, rehabilitation, or basic fitness.
Consider Your Space
Measure the area where you plan to position the bike and ensure it meets the dimensions of the models you are interested in.
Spending plan
Set a budget plan and look for bikes that use the best worth for money. Smart bikes and spin bikes tend to be more expensive, while upright and recumbent bikes are usually more budget friendly.
Comfort
Check the bike if possible to make sure the seat and handlebars are comfy and adjustable to your requirements.
Functions
Search for functions that align with your workout choices, such as heart rate displays, odometers, and built-in workout programs.
Durability and Maintenance
Check the bike's build quality and the maker's credibility for resilience. Also, consider the ease of maintenance and the schedule of replacement parts.
Frequently Asked Questions About Exercise Bikes
Q: Are stationary bicycle reliable for weight loss?
A: Yes, stationary bicycle are extremely reliable for weight loss. They supply a low-impact, calorie-burning exercise that can be adapted to match various fitness levels. Regular use integrated with a balanced diet plan can lead to considerable weight reduction gradually.
Q: Can I utilize an exercise bike if I have back issues?
A: Recumbent bikes are particularly appropriate for people with back issues due to their reclined position and helpful backrest. However, it's always a good exercise bike concept to talk to a health care professional before starting any brand-new exercise routine.
Q: How frequently should I utilize an exercise bike?
A: For optimum outcomes, objective to utilize a stationary bicycle exercise bicycle 3-5 times weekly. Each session needs to last at least 20-30 minutes, depending upon your physical fitness level and objectives.
Q: What are the maintenance requirements for an exercise bike?
A: Regular upkeep consists of cleaning up the bike, oiling moving parts, and checking the tension of the belt or chain. A lot of makers supply a maintenance guide to assist you keep the bike in top condition.
Q: Are smart bikes worth the extra cost?
A: Smart bikes can be worth the extra expense if you delight in interactive exercises and data-driven insights. They use a more appealing and customized experience, which can help keep you inspired and on track with your fitness goals.
